Description
Females homozygous for both the Rag1null and IL2rgnull mutations (and males homozygous for Rag1null and hemizygous for the X-linked IL2rgnull mutation) are viable and fertile. When compared to NOD-scid IL2rgnull (Stock No. 005557), these NOD-Rag1null IL2rgnull mice tolerate much higher levels of irradiation conditioning. Additionally, NOD-Rag1null IL2rgnull mice support higher levels of both human cord blood stem cell engraftment following irradiation-conditioning (leading to multi-lineage hematopoietic cell populations and a complete repertoire of human immune cells, including human T cells) and human peripheral blood mononuclear cells engraftment in unconditioned adult mice with respect to NOD-Rag1null (Stock No. 003729) or NOD-scid (Stock No. 001303) mice. These NOD-Rag1null IL2rgnull double mutant mice may be useful for cell or tissue transplantation studies, particularly as a model for human lymphohematopoietic cell engraftment studies that require a radioresistant host.

Development
These mutant mice harbor the Rag1null (Rag1tm1Mom) mutation on chromosome 2 and the IL2rgnull (Il2rgtm1Wjl) mutation on the X chromosome. These NOD-Rag1null IL2rgnull double mutant mice were produced by breeding NOD-Rag1null (Stock No. 003729) mice with NOD-scid IL2rgnull (Stock No. 005557) mice. Offspring were intercrossed and bred to be homozygous for the Rag1null mutation, homozygous (for females; or hemizygous for males) for the X-linked IL2rgnull mutation, and wild-type for the scid mutation. The donating investigator reports that the genetic background is equivalent to approximately N9 prior to arrival at The Jackson Laboratory Repository.

  • cellular phenotype
  • increased cellular sensitivity to ionizing radiation (MGI Ref ID J:140388)
    • mice are more sensitive to radiation than NOD.CB17-Prkdcscid mice
    • 50% lethality is observed at 41 days after a dose of 700 cGy radiation, but with a 650 cGy dose, all treated mice survive to at least 8 weeks post-irradiation

Genes & Alleles

Gene & Allele Information

Allele Symbol Il2rgtm1Wjl
Allele Name targeted mutation 1, Warren J Leonard
Allele Type Targeted (knock-out)
Common Name(s) CD132-; IL2Rgammanull; [KO]gammac; gammac-;
Mutation Made By Warren Leonard,   NHLBI, NIH
Strain of Origin129S4/SvJae
ES Cell Line NameJ1
ES Cell Line Strain129S4/SvJae
Gene Symbol and Name Il2rg, interleukin 2 receptor, gamma chain
Chromosome X
Gene Common Name(s) Ab2-183; CD132; IMD4; SCIDX; SCIDX1; [g]c; common cytokine receptor gamma chain; common gamma chain; gamma C receptor; gamma(c);
Molecular Note A neomycin resistance cassette replaced part of exon 3 and all of exons 4 - 8 of the gene, resulting in the loss of most of the extracellular domain and all of the transmembrane and cytoplasmic domains of the protein. [MGI Ref ID J:24117]
 
Allele Symbol Rag1tm1Mom
Allele Name targeted mutation 1, Peter Mombaerts
Allele Type Targeted (knock-out)
Common Name(s) RAG-1-; RAG1null; Rag-; Rag-1KO; Rag1-;
Mutation Made By Peter Mombaerts,   Max Planck Institute of Biophysics
Strain of Origin129S7/SvEvBrd-Hprt1<+>
ES Cell Line NameAB1
ES Cell Line Strain129S7/SvEvBrd-Hprt1<+>
Gene Symbol and Name Rag1, recombination activating gene 1
Chromosome 2
Gene Common Name(s) MGC43321; RNF74; Rag-1;
Molecular Note A 1356 bp genomic fragment of the Rag1 gene, encoding the nuclear localization signal and the zinc-finger motif, was replaced by a neomycin cassette. A mutant transcript expressed from this allele was detected by Northern blot in bone marrow derived cell lines from homozygous mice. [MGI Ref ID J:1934] [MGI Ref ID J:96036]
